In the video below, I will walk you through how to build an employee onboarding workflow from start to finish using Nintex Workflow for Office 365. Some of the actions you will see me configure (such as Office 365 Create User, Office 365 Assign License, etc.) are part of the Enterprise Provisioning Pack.

 

Enterprise Provisioning Pack Details

 

Automate the entire process of provisioning, managing and de-commissioning of user accounts, transforming complex onboarding/off-boarding processes into one simple solution. Unify the management of users, mailboxes, custom user-groups, and even access to external systems. Now you can create and manage accounts across Office 365 and Yammer, spin-up or spin-down virtual machines in Amazon and Rackspace, ensuring efficient use of your chosen cloud infrastructure provider.

 

Enterprise Provisioning Pack is available in Nintex Workflow for Office 365, Enterprise Edition or Nintex Complete Edition only.

I was looking to introduce an on-boarding process within my company but when I look at the actions in O365 I don't have the Office 365 create user action. Is this possibly down to my SharePoint permissions?

The Enterprise Pack is needed. You can check your subscriptions when you are in the Nintex Workflow Designer: Information > Subscription overview > Subscribed actions
